Havells India has received an accumulate rating from Prabhudas Lilladher with a target price of ₹1,634, unchanged from the previous recommendation. The brokerage's research report highlighted the company's moderate growth performance in Q3FY26, driven primarily by strong momentum in the wires and cables segment.
Segment Performance Analysis
The wires and cables segment emerged as the key growth driver, registering a robust 32.8% growth during the quarter. This performance was supported by growth in cables and volume expansion across the segment. The company maintained its market share across key categories while likely gaining share in lighting products.

Electrical Consumer Durables Outlook
The electrical consumer durables segment witnessed strong demand for heating products, aided by favorable winter conditions. However, the company continues to work on normalizing channel inventory for cooling products. Management expects old inventory in room air conditioners and fans to be cleared over the coming quarters, with complete clearance anticipated by May 2026.
The company is considering a price hike of approximately 5.00-10.00% in room air conditioners during Q4FY26, which will be offset by GST-related price reductions.
Capital Expenditure and Expansion Plans
Havells has outlined significant expansion plans with a guided capital expenditure of approximately ₹10.00 billion for FY27. The capex allocation includes:
- New research and development center
- Wires and cables segment expansion
- Ongoing investments at Sri City facility for room air conditioners and other white goods
The Sri City facility investments remain primarily focused on the domestic market, while the company continues to evaluate potential export opportunities.
Financial Projections and Valuation
Prabhudas Lilladher has projected strong growth trajectories across key business segments for the FY25-28E period. The brokerage estimates overall revenue, EBITDA, and PAT CAGR of 11.90%, 12.70%, and 13.20% respectively.
| Financial Projections (FY25-28E): | CAGR (%) |
|---|---|
| Revenue: | 11.90% |
| EBITDA: | 12.70% |
| PAT: | 13.20% |
| ECD Revenue: | 8.40% |
| Cables Revenue: | 18.60% |
| Lloyd Revenue: | 5.30% |
| EBITDA Margin by FY28E: | 10.00% (+20bps) |
The target price of ₹1,634 is based on discounted cash flow valuation, which implies 48x FY28E earnings. The brokerage maintains its accumulate recommendation, citing the company's strong market position and growth prospects across key segments.
